📖 Title Name: Rumi’s Daughter (Daughter of Rumi - ڈاٹر آف رومی)
✍️ Author: Muriel Maufroy
🔄 Translator: Hafiza Raniya
🏢 Publisher: Abdullah Academy


🔹 Introduction:
Rumi’s Daughter by Muriel Maufroy is a deeply spiritual and emotional novel inspired by the life and teachings of the great Sufi poet Jalaluddin Rumi. The story follows Kimya, the young girl who becomes part of Rumi’s household, exploring themes of love, sacrifice, spirituality, and inner transformation through a Sufi lens.


🔑 Key Points:

  • Focuses on the life of Kimya, Rumi’s adopted daughter, and her spiritual journey.
  • Highlights the influence of Sufism and Rumi’s teachings on love and devotion.
  • Explores the complex relationship between Kimya, Rumi, and Shams Tabrizi.
  • Emphasizes themes of sacrifice, faith, and inner struggle.
  • Written in a simple yet emotionally powerful narrative style.

🕌 Conclusion:
Rumi’s Daughter offers a beautiful blend of history and spirituality, inviting readers into the mystical world of Rumi. It’s a touching story that reflects the depth of Sufi philosophy and the transformative power of love and faith.
